aMule 2.3.1rc1 normally uses 10-15% cpu on my dualcore Intel e5200. However, sometimes cpu use jumps to 160% (100 of one core and 60 of the other core). aMule continues to run normally under such condition but does not return to normal cpu use even after one hour or more. Once cpu use is high it remains high.
GUI interaction is slow but works. Download speed remains good. Files correctly complete when they are finished downloading. The only effect seen other than slow gui is incorrect download speed.
This might be related to the wx socket problem discussed here
http://forum.amule.org/index.php?topic=18822.0 but one cannot be sure. After some time aMule will crash due to the wx socket bug but it can be many hours if the number of downloads is kept small.
Ubuntu Maverick, aMule 2.3.1rc1 debug / no optimize, wx 2.8.12 debug / no optimize
What diagnostics can I provide for this?